Teachers and social pedagogues’ experiences with bullying behaviour and subjective well-being
Uurimuse eesmärk on kirjeldada ja võrrelda õpetajate ja sotsiaalpedagoogide kiusamiskäitumise kogemust ning hinnanguid subjektiivsele heaolule.
